[OE-core] [PATCH] image_types.bbclass: fix cpio IMAGE_CMD to preserve working directory

Khem Raj raj.khem at gmail.com
Tue Feb 18 14:56:06 UTC 2014


On Tue, Feb 18, 2014 at 4:08 AM, Jonathan Liu <net147 at gmail.com> wrote:
>  }
>  IMAGE_CMD_cpio () {
>         ${CPIO_TOUCH_INIT}
> -       cd ${IMAGE_ROOTFS} && (find . | cpio -o -H newc >${DEPLOY_DIR_IMAGE}/${IMAGE_NAME}.rootfs.cpio)
> +       (cd ${IMAGE_ROOTFS} && (find . | cpio -o -H newc >${DEPLOY_DIR_IMAGE}/${IMAGE_NAME}.rootfs.cpio))
>  }
>

this would fork a new shell. you could also do something like
 cd ${IMAGE_ROOTFS} && (find . | cpio -o -H newc
>${DEPLOY_DIR_IMAGE}/${IMAGE_NAME}.rootfs.cpio) && cd -



More information about the Openembedded-core mailing list